In honor of Diwali: The Festival of Lights, The University of Toledo’s Indian Students Cultural Organization (ISCO) will host Diya 2006 on Saturday, Nov. 11, at 6:30 p.m. in the Student Union Auditorium on Main Campus.
Diwali is the biggest of all Hindu festivals and is celebrated by exchanging sweets, watching fireworks and lighting diyas, small oil lamps made of clay.
The Indian festival is marked by four days of celebration. Each of the four days is separated by a different tradition, but what remains consistent is the celebration of life’s enjoyment and goodness.
“The festival symbolizes the victory of good over evil, and lamps are lit as a sign of celebration and hope for mankind,” said Shital Rane, UT event manager for the Indian Students Cultural Organization.
In different areas of India, the festival commemorates different things. For example, in northern India, Diwali honors Rama’s homecoming and coronation after the defeat of the evil Ravana. In other parts of the country, people honor the goddesses Lakshmi and Kali.
Diya 2006 will depict Indian culture through music, dances, fashion shows and skits. An Indian dinner also will be provided.
“Diwali creates a feeling of togetherness, joy and hope, since all family members and friends come together to celebrate it,” Rane said. “For UT students of Indian culture, the festival is very important since it helps instill a sense of togetherness far away from home and helps show the different facets of their culture to their friends.”
